Thr referenced meeting was held at 9:00 a.m. on March 23, 1977. The acanda for the meeting is given in attachment 1.

The list of attendees b

i given in attachment 2.

i Cn November 29, 1977, CEC 0 submitted a Radiological Monitoring program for the station and requested an early approval of the concept to permit contracted arrangements to be completed for July 1,1977 implemeritation of the program. On February 25, 1977, a lettar giving general approval of the program was sent to CECO along with s ax items which needed further classification and/or modifications (see attachment 1).

This meeting was convened to discuss those items prinr to final approval of the program.

John Golden opened the meeting with an overview of the program emphasiz-ing aspects of the program which were relatitely unique.

Generally this included some effort which was more in the niture of a research program.

Mr. Golden explained the objective of the program which included some long range gains for the nuclear industry.
